Forskningsbeskrivning

  • /*Identifiering samt Blockering av Olikartad Metabolism (Ämnesomsättning) -
    som en ny måltavla för Anti-cancer behandling*/
    Det är numera välkänt att tumörcellernas ämnesomsättning (metabolism)
    skiljer sig avsevärt från den ursprungliga normala vävnaden som
    tumörcellen härstammar ifrån. Tumörcellerna har ett högre behov av
    näringsämnen/energi i jämförselse med normala friska celler. Detta ökade
    energibehov sker eftersom tumörcellerna delar sig snabbare och behöver nya
    byggmaterial såsom proteiner, fetter, DNA, etc. alla komponenter som behövs
    för att bilda en ny cell. Det finns dock väldigt lite kunskap om
    metaboliska skillnader inom en tumörsort.
    Om man upptäcker nya metaboliska särskiljaktigheter hos tumörer,
    förväntas det att om man svälter tumörceller på dessa näringsämnen,
    så leder det till en långsammare tumörtillväxt och i bästa fall
    eliminering av tumören.
    Att påvisa en säregenskap hos tumörer, såsom en förändrad metabolism,
    har stor potential att upptäcka nya diagnostiska redskap såsom terapeutiska
    strategier.
